Who was Tim McKeithan?
Emmett James "Tim" McKeithan was an American Major League Baseball player who was a pitcher with the Philadelphia Athletics of the American League from 1932 until 1934. He was listed at 6-foot-2-inch, weighed 182-pound, while batting and throwing right-handed.
